Rental Market Trends

Pebble Beach, CA

As of July 2025, Pebble Beach's rental market is competitive, with strong renter demand causing quick leasing times for well-priced units. Pebble Beach's average rent is 8.8% ($223) higher than the California average of $2,521 and 54.6% ($969) higher than the U.S. average of $1,775.

The average rent in Pebble Beach, CA is $2,744 per month.
Homes in Pebble Beach typically rent for between $1,495 and $4,324 per month, with an average of $2,744 per month.
In Pebble Beach, the average rent for a 1-bedroom home is $2,136 per month, for a 2-bedroom home, $2,687 per month, and a 3-bedroom home is $3,326 per month.
The average rent in Pebble Beach is 54.6% ($969) higher than the national average of $1,775 per month.
The average rent in Pebble Beach has decreased by 1.1% ($31) in the last month and decreased by 0.8% ($21) over the past year.
The rental market in Pebble Beach, CA, is currently competitive, with strong renter demand causing quick leasing times for well-priced units.
In Pebble Beach, CA, the average rental stays on the market for approximately 33 days. While most properties are rented within this timeframe, factors like seasonality, demand, and property type can affect how quickly a rental leases.
There is currently 1 rental property available in Pebble Beach, CA.
Based on the current averages, a household would need an annual income of $107,480 to comfortably afford a 2-bedroom home in Pebble Beach.
